Factors Affecting Cost
- Gutter Length: The total length of gutters needed will directly impact the cost.
- Home Height: Multi-story homes may incur higher installation costs due to increased labor and safety requirements.
- Gutter Style: Different styles, such as K-style or half-round, can vary in price.
- Labor Costs: Local labor rates in Seattle can affect the overall expense.
- Additional Features: Extras like gutter guards or downspout extensions can add to the cost.
- Removal of Old Gutters: If existing gutters need to be removed, this can increase the overall cost.
- Seasonality: Prices may vary depending on the time of year, with peak seasons potentially costing more.
Common Tasks and Costs
| Task | Average Cost |
|---|---|
| PVC Gutter Installation (per linear foot) | $5 - $8 |
| Gutter Guard Installation (per linear foot) | $3 - $5 |
| Downspout Installation (per unit) | $50 - $100 |
| Removal of Old Gutters (per linear foot) | $1 - $2 |
| Multi-Story Home Installation (additional per linear foot) | $2 - $4 |
